Job Description Summary
The Major Component Upgrade (MCU) Leader will be responsible for the large component replacement, Specialized repair, Uptower repair as well as maintenance of wind turbine generators. This can include repairs (both returns and field), technical support or a field service or other service request Responsible for departmental operations planning/execution or is focused on execution of professional activities within a technical discipline. Functions with some autonomy but guided by established policies or review of end results.
The job allows modification of procedures and practices covering work as long as the end results meet standards of acceptability (safety, quality, volume, timeliness etc.).

Roles and Responsibilities:
Build strategy on MCE / Uptowner execution for sub-region
Evaluate and coordinate on Crane, Tooling, Lifting and Resources for smoother execution
Drive actions to ensure the global standard hrs are achieved in region on MCE / Uptower execution and overall job costs (labor + materials) are driven down year over year
Leverage and share best practices and lesson learning between other regions and subregions
Coordinate with parts team for building inventory and availability of parts.
Evaluate CMS anomalies and drive timely actions
Review and follow EHS policies, and procedures applicable for execution of major component replacement and uptower works
